So, with this victory in the All-England, Mohd Ahsan/Hendra Setiawan further solidify their position as the World No 1 MD pair. 3 major titles already so far: World Championships (2013), World Super Series Finals (2013) and All-England SSP (2014) Other big titles include: Indonesia Open SSP (2013), Malaysia Open SS (2013), Singapore Open SS (2013), Japan SS (2013) The remaining targets this year: World Championships (hopefully, they can retain their title) Asian Games Individual Event (with no participation from LYD, Endo/Hayakawa and Liu/Qiu will probably their biggest threats) Thomas Cup (hopefully can help Team INA secure a Final placing?) and hopefully other Super Series that they have yet to win like India, Australia (new one), Denmark, French, China, and Hong Kong. Note that Hendra Setiawan has already won the last 4 SS events and an Australian Open GPG title with Markis Kido.

Just an update as this pair has already accomplished one of the other remaining targets for this year, beating the more fancied Lee Yong Dae/Yoo Yeon Seong in a thrilling Final. Too bad Ahsan was still injured for the WC but I think they would not have won the Asian Games title today if they were to compete in the WC. In terms of the Thomas Cup, they also beat Lee/Yo en-route to the SF where they surprisingly lost to Hoon Thien How/Tan Boon Heong in another cracking 3rd-set (losing 21-23, despite having match pt). As for other remaining targets this year, they will surely compete in Denmark & China SSP. But not sure about HKG SS. They will be split temporarily for the French SS. Hendra will partner Rian, whereas Ahsan will partner Angga. I think they are also likely to compete at the BWF SS Finals once again (ranked 4 now with 4 more SS remaining). So, that should be 3 more tourneys before the end of the year.
